What started as a rag tag congregation of religious zealots in Borno State, at the North-East tip of the country, has spread down to Abuja, the nation's capital and suspected to be developing franchise in Kogi State and elsewhere.
Recently suspected Boko Haram members stormed the Koton-Karfe Prison in Kogi State, killing a warder and freeing prison inmates.
